Catherine Wood

F, #1441, b. 8 July 1873, d. 21 September 1944
     Catherine Wood was born on 8 July 1873 at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land.1,2 She was the daughter of Alexander Wood and Jane Gardiner. Her family was known by the tee-name of "King".
She was listed as head of household's daughter in the 1881 census at 249 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: Jane Gardiner Wood (sic), wife; Margt A Wood "King", daughter; George Wood "King", son; John Wood "King", son; Cath Wood "King", daughter; Jane Wood "King", daughter; Ann Wood "King", daughter.3

She was listed as head of household's daughter in the 1891 census at Church Street,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: Jane Wood "King", head; John Wood "King", son; Catherine Wood "King", daughter; Ann Gardiner (sic), daughter; Alex Mair "Shavie", visitor.4
She married William Flett at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land, on 9 September 1893.2 As of 9 September 1893, her married name was Catherine Flett. She was the informant for Alexander Wood Flett's birth at 229 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land, on 11 May 1897.5
She was listed as head of household's wife in the 1901 census at Netherton Terrace, 222 Findochty,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: William Flett, head; Catherine Flett, wife; Jessie Ann Flett, daughter; Alex Wood Flett, son; Lily Flett, daughter; Annie Gardiner Wood, servant.6
Catherine died on 21 September 1944 at 7 Burnside Street, Findochty, Banffshire, Scotland, at age 71.7,8 She was buried after 21 September 1944 at Hillhead Cemetery,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land.7
